当前位置: 首页 > wzjs >正文

php网站制作工具网站透明背景

php网站制作工具,网站透明背景,动漫网站怎么做,桂林象鼻山需要门票吗Kubernetes 与 Service Mesh 的集成通过多个关键点实现深度协作,以下是主要集成点及其技术细节: 1. Sidecar 自动注入 机制:通过 Kubernetes MutatingWebhook 动态修改 Pod 配置实现方式:# Istio 示例:命名空间打标签…

Kubernetes 与 Service Mesh 的集成通过多个关键点实现深度协作,以下是主要集成点及其技术细节:


1. Sidecar 自动注入

  • 机制:通过 Kubernetes MutatingWebhook 动态修改 Pod 配置
  • 实现方式
    # Istio 示例:命名空间打标签自动注入
    kubectl label namespace default istio-injection=enabled
    
  • 控制粒度
    • 命名空间级注入(全局)
    • Pod 级注解覆盖(精细控制):
      annotations:sidecar.istio.io/inject: "true"  # 显式启用单个Pod注入
      

2. 服务发现集成

  • 数据同步
    • Service Mesh 监听 Kubernetes Endpoints API,实时获取服务地址变化
    • 自动将 K8s Service 转换为 Mesh 的 ServiceEntry(如 Istio)
  • 多集群扩展
    # Istio 多集群服务发现配置
    apiVersion: networking.istio.io/v1alpha3
    kind: ServiceEntry
    metadata:name: external-svc
    spec:hosts:- external-svc.example.comlocation: MESH_EXTERNALports:- number: 80name: httpprotocol: HTTP
    

3. 流量拦截 (Transparent Traffic Hijack)

  • 技术实现

    方案原理性能影响
    iptables (默认)通过 ISTIO_INBOUND 规则重定向中等
    eBPF内核层流量拦截更低延迟
    Userspace代理显式监听端口高开销
  • 调试命令

    # 查看 Pod 的 iptables 规则
    kubectl exec -it <pod> -c istio-proxy -- iptables -t nat -L
    

4. 自定义资源 (CRD) 扩展

  • 核心 CRD 示例

    CRD 类型功能对应 K8s 资源
    VirtualService定义路由规则无直接对应
    DestinationRule配置负载均衡策略Service 的扩展
    Gateway替代 Ingress 的入口网关Ingress
    AuthorizationPolicy细粒度访问控制NetworkPolicy 增强
  • 与 Kubernetes 原生对象关系

    被扩展
    补充策略
    流量控制
    Ingress
    Gateway
    Service
    DestinationRule
    Pod
    VirtualService

5. 安全集成

  • 双向 TLS (mTLS)
    # Istio PeerAuthentication 配置
    apiVersion: security.istio.io/v1beta1
    kind: PeerAuthentication
    metadata:name: default
    spec:mtls:mode: STRICT  # 或 PERMISSIVE
    
  • 与 K8s RBAC 协作
    • Service Mesh 提供 服务身份(基于 ServiceAccount)
    • 结合 Kubernetes RBAC 实现双重授权

6. 可观测性集成

  • 指标收集
    • 自动暴露 Prometheus 指标(通过 Sidecar)
    • 集成 Kubernetes ServiceMonitors(如 Istio + Prometheus Operator)
  • 日志关联
    # 通过 K8s 标签查询关联日志
    kubectl logs -l app=productpage -c istio-proxy | grep "response_code"
    
  • 分布式追踪
    • 自动注入 trace headers(如 x-request-id
    • 与 K8s 服务名映射展示

7. 资源调度协同

  • Sidecar 资源管理
    # 为 Sidecar 预留资源(防止应用被饿死)
    resources:limits:cpu: 500mmemory: 256Mirequests:cpu: 100mmemory: 128Mi
    
  • 拓扑感知路由
    # Istio 的 LocalityLoadBalancer 配置
    trafficPolicy:loadBalancer:localityAwareness:enabled: true
    

8. 网络策略增强

  • 与传统 NetworkPolicy 对比
    能力K8s NetworkPolicyService Mesh 策略
    L3/L4 控制
    L7 协议过滤✅ (HTTP/gRPC)
    跨集群策略
    双向 TLS 强制

9. 与 Ingress 网关集成

  • 替代方案对比

    方案特点
    K8s Ingress基础路由,功能有限
    Mesh Gateway支持高级流量管理(金丝雀、镜像)
    混合模式Ingress 处理南北向 + Mesh 处理东西向
  • Istio Gateway 示例

    apiVersion: networking.istio.io/v1alpha3
    kind: Gateway
    metadata:name: external-gateway
    spec:selector:istio: ingressgatewayservers:- port:number: 80name: httpprotocol: HTTPhosts:- "*.example.com"
    

10. 与 HPA 协同扩缩容

  • 基于 Mesh 指标的扩缩容
    # 使用 Istio 提供的 RPS (Requests Per Second) 指标
    metrics:
    - type: Externalexternal:metric:name: istio_requests_totalselector:matchLabels:destination_service: productpage.default.svc.cluster.localtarget:type: AverageValueaverageValue: 1000  # 每秒 1000 请求时扩容
    

关键集成挑战与解决方案

挑战解决方案
Sidecar 资源占用过高调整 CPU/Memory 限制,启用 eBPF 加速
调试复杂度增加使用 istioctl analyzelinkerd viz
与传统服务兼容性问题设置 PERMISSIVE mTLS 模式逐步迁移
多集群网络延迟部署全局负载均衡器 (如 Istio 的 East-West Gateway)

通过以上集成点,Service Mesh 能够无缝扩展 Kubernetes 的网络、安全和可观测性能力,形成完整的云原生基础设施层。实际部署时建议渐进式采用,从非关键服务开始验证。


文章转载自:

http://qp4ObRPN.drpwr.cn
http://RDNoCUYl.drpwr.cn
http://r0jcHaKh.drpwr.cn
http://FiAEWWoV.drpwr.cn
http://DluBIjP0.drpwr.cn
http://hTD9m5qU.drpwr.cn
http://zvlFxzwg.drpwr.cn
http://YoetCqII.drpwr.cn
http://K0tDHzsr.drpwr.cn
http://roYmnvyJ.drpwr.cn
http://jbgzWdaj.drpwr.cn
http://wsNtC8GZ.drpwr.cn
http://Xy3TcyuO.drpwr.cn
http://ENkSpayl.drpwr.cn
http://GhILwEe7.drpwr.cn
http://adjbvY97.drpwr.cn
http://4GuAJ7KA.drpwr.cn
http://PDWjLcyr.drpwr.cn
http://xCTLf0jd.drpwr.cn
http://83F6lmRb.drpwr.cn
http://pT22RIjY.drpwr.cn
http://IwgNDBZK.drpwr.cn
http://qKdvaJH0.drpwr.cn
http://aM09Jpfo.drpwr.cn
http://Ln4jN1z8.drpwr.cn
http://KRBMuscA.drpwr.cn
http://qjhrvIYi.drpwr.cn
http://2DP7GxIc.drpwr.cn
http://Ftq8JHTB.drpwr.cn
http://tpz7cnE2.drpwr.cn
http://www.dtcms.com/wzjs/713846.html

相关文章:

  • 网站标准尺寸物联网是干什么的用的
  • 重庆城乡规划和建设局网站百度平台推广
  • 人才网站建站成都高端网页设计公司
  • 网站制作进度表聊城定制网站建设公司
  • 做网站页面设计报价做彩票网站用什么服务器
  • 网站seo推广方案公司备案网站被注销吗
  • 柳南网站建设软件商城官方下载
  • 网站头部修改wordpress搜索标签页
  • 网站开发人员需要什么要求c2c网站特点
  • 网站站点连接不安全如何浏览国外网站?
  • 公司企业做网站违法吗山东省住房建设厅网站考试项目
  • wordpress合并长春seo网络优化招聘网
  • 网站开发创业计划书模板福建省建设干部培训中心网站首页
  • 做网站还有开发文档吗长安外贸网站建设
  • 武昌网站建设外贸做双语网站好还是单语网站
  • 做网站推广的技巧青岛seo服务
  • 电商网站设计模板dwwordpress首页点击图片弹出视频
  • 做网站毕设任务书淮北论坛官网
  • 百度收录排名好的网站需要多少钱
  • 光明区建设局网站人气最火的网页游戏
  • 建设专业网站网络本溪网站建设
  • 自己的电脑做服务器 并建网站Wordpress付费主题排名
  • 网站做一些流量互换北京软件外包公司排名
  • 鼓楼微网站开发长沙好的设计公司
  • 网站对联代码贵阳网站制作企业
  • 怎么加入网站做微商城网页设计尺寸怎么算
  • 匀贵网站建设软件应用商店排行榜
  • 电子商务网站建设与维护实验报告手机上怎么修改wordpress
  • 电子商务网站模板 html定制高端网站建设企业
  • 免费自建手机网站北京网站优化招聘